The term "Czech casting" specifically highlights the geographical hub of this production style. In the early 2000s, the Czech Republic—particularly Prague—became a primary hub for European adult entertainment due to favorable economic conditions, liberal local laws, and a growing infrastructure of digital production companies. The adult entertainment industry has undergone massive transformations over the last two decades. Among the various production styles that have shaped modern digital consumption, the "casting" genre stands out as one of the most resilient and highly searched categories. At the center of this phenomenon is the "Czech casting" format—a specific production style that originated in Eastern Europe and became a global digital staple.
